What's New in v2.16.3
This release brings a major expansion of theme support with 11 new themes, comprehensive accessibility options, and improved theme switching functionality.
Features
๐จ Massive Theme Expansion (#508)
- Added 11 new themes bringing the total to 15 themes across 4 categories
- Popular Themes: Nord, Dracula, Solarized Dark/Light, Gruvbox Dark/Light
- High Contrast Themes: WCAG AAA compliant (7:1 contrast ratio) for enhanced accessibility
- High Contrast Dark
- High Contrast Light
- Color-Blind Friendly Themes: Designed for specific types of color blindness
- Protanopia (red-blind)
- Deuteranopia (green-blind)
- Tritanopia (blue-blind)
- Improved Theme UI: Organized theme dropdown with optgroups for better UX
- Comprehensive Documentation: New Theme Gallery with 60 automated screenshots
- Desktop and mobile views for all 15 themes
- Nodes and Channels page screenshots
- Interactive lightbox for viewing full-size images
- Automation Script: Puppeteer-based screenshot capture tool for theme documentation
Fixes
๐ง Theme Switching Improvements (#507)
- Fixed theme switching not applying to all components consistently
- Improved localStorage persistence for theme selection
- Better theme initialization on app load
- Resolved theme state synchronization issues
Pull Requests
- #509 - Release v2.16.3
- #508 - feat: Add 11 new themes with comprehensive accessibility options
- #507 - fix: Comprehensive theme switching improvements for Catppuccin themes
Installation
Docker (recommended):
docker pull ghcr.io/yeraze/meshmonitor:v2.16.3Helm:
helm repo update
helm upgrade meshmonitor meshmonitor/meshmonitor --version 2.16.3Documentation
- Theme Gallery - View all 15 themes with screenshots
- Settings Documentation - Configure your theme and other settings
- Full Documentation
Full Changelog: v2.16.2...v2.16.3
๐ MeshMonitor v2.16.3
๐ฆ Installation
Docker (recommended):
docker run -d \
--name meshmonitor \
-p 8080:3001 \
-v meshmonitor-data:/data \
ghcr.io/Yeraze/meshmonitor:v2.16.3๐งช Testing
โ
All tests passed
โ
TypeScript checks passed
โ
Docker images built for linux/amd64, linux/arm64, linux/arm/v7
๐ Changes
See commit history for detailed changes.